My initial stay was an emergency needing a place right away as I came in town for business, and things changed with the client, so I had to make other arrangements. The place is decent, quiet, large rooms, and staff are very professional and helpful. Noticed quite an active police presence multiple times a day, checking on things and making sure everyone is safe. Guess there have been incidents that made the motel risky, but thankfully, the frequency and efforts of the local police department kept things quiet and safe while I was there. I've never seen housekeeping staff work as hard and ongoing as I've seen here, even in snow and rain, they can be seen going to and from rooms to do their work. When I asked for my room to be cleaned, they didn't hesitate or had any attitude, they just did and did it well.
My first major issue is that the Wi-Fi the motel offers is very unstable and signal very weak. I had five to eight virtual meetings a day, and the signal was so bad I kept dropping off meetings in the middle of my presentations. When I asked the person at the front desk.they said there isn't anything they could do about it, so I just have to deal with it. I ended up going to other places to participate in meetings and events and use my cellular data services as a Hotspot, which ate up my monthly bandwidth quota in a week. If the motel want to attract business customers who depend on reliable technology, they should upgrade their tech to ensure the latest standards like Wi-Fi 6/7 and a mesh network system to spread good quality signal throughout the rooms. It's not hard or expensive and would enhance the features and appeal of the motel for business customers.
My second major issue was with my room. The AC/heating system is very old, and filters haven't been cleaned for a very long time (to the point the filter was so rotten it broke when maintenance guy tried to take it out), so I kept feeling sick, sneezing with itchy eyes, nose, and throat, so, I went to Walmart and got swiffer products to clean and dust the room, and as I'm cleaning it got very dusty all over, which is how I found out it was the AC/heater system blowing tons of dust out. It's freezing cold, so I need the heat, but the dust was killing me. I took the swiffer dust pad to the person at the front desk and shower them the amount of dust buildup from the unit, and he sent maintenance to clean it. Maintenance came, and when he saw the amonut of dust, he did not have a vacuum, so it couldn't be cleaned properly. So, I had to clean and dust it enough to breathe safely. I suggest management do a proper inspection of the old units to replace filters and clean them properly so dust doesn't make people irritated and sick.
I hope management review these customer reviews and take them into consideration to improve the qualities of the motel and attract more business customers. That's why I gave three stars for the room and four for service. My ratings are not about housekeeping, just tech and features I outlined.
